The Origins of Gambling in Ancient Civilizations

The roots of gambling can be traced back thousands of years, with evidence found in ancient cultures like the Chinese, Egyptians, and Romans. Archaeological discoveries reveal that games of chance were played using rudimentary tools such as dice and betting tokens. In ancient China, bamboo slips served as early forms of lottery, while the Egyptians played various games that involved dice, showcasing humanity’s long-standing fascination with risk and reward. The Romans elevated gambling into a societal pastime, with bets placed on chariot races and gladiatorial contests. The legal framework around gambling began to form during this period, illustrating its importance in social interactions. As these practices spread, they set the foundation for modern gaming establishments and influenced future developments in gambling culture.

The Evolution of Gaming Structures in the Middle Ages

During the Middle Ages, gambling underwent significant changes as it began to be regulated by various authorities. In Europe, the development of card games became increasingly popular, leading to the emergence of gaming houses. These early establishments laid the groundwork for modern casinos by providing dedicated spaces for gambling. The gambling laws began to evolve, with some regions outlawing games of chance while others embraced them, reflecting societal attitudes toward risk.

The Birth of Modern Casinos in the 17th Century

The 17th century heralded a new era for casino gaming, particularly with the opening of the first official casino in Venice, Italy, known as the Ridotto. This establishment was designed to provide a controlled gaming environment where patrons could enjoy their favorite games in safety and comfort. The Ridotto’s success inspired similar venues across Europe, transforming gambling into an organized and socially accepted activity.

As the popularity of casinos grew, so did the array of games available. The introduction of baccarat, craps, and other classic games cemented casinos as entertainment hubs. This period also saw the emergence of casino etiquette and a culture surrounding high-stakes gambling, attracting a diverse clientele eager to indulge in the thrill of chance.

The Golden Age of Gambling in the 20th Century

The 20th century marked a transformative period in casino gaming, with Las Vegas rising to prominence as the gambling capital of the world. The legalization of gambling in Nevada in 1931 set the stage for the development of extravagant resorts and casinos. This era introduced opulence and spectacle to the gaming experience, with shows, dining, and nightlife becoming integral parts of the casino experience.

As technology advanced, casinos began to integrate innovations such as slot machines and electronic gaming. The introduction of these machines revolutionized gambling, making it more accessible to a broader audience. The combination of entertainment and gaming solidified casinos as destinations in their own right, paving the way for modern iterations that blend luxury with fun.
